Rain Gutter Clearing in Monmouth County, NJ

Rain gutter clearing services involve the removal of leaves, debris, and obstructions from the gutters and downspouts of residential properties. This process helps ensure that rainwater flows properly away from the foundation, preventing water damage, basement flooding, and roof issues. Projects typically include cleaning gutters on single-family homes, multi-story residences, or properties with complex rooflines, as well as addressing clogged downspouts that may cause backups or overflow during heavy rainstorms. FAQ

Rain Gutter Clearing Questions

Why is gutter clearing important? Regular gutter clearing prevents water buildup, which can cause damage to the roof, fascia, and foundation of a property.

How often should gutters be cleaned? Gutter cleaning is typically recommended at least twice a year, especially during fall and spring seasons.

What types of debris are removed during gutter clearing? Common debris includes leaves, twigs, dirt, and any blockages that can impede water flow.

Can gutter clearing help prevent water damage? Yes, keeping gutters clear ensures proper drainage, reducing the risk of water damage to the property’s exterior and interior.
